BLOOMINGTON, Ind. – Freshman
Max Mackinnon scored a game-high 19 points for the Elon University men's basketball team, but the Phoenix could not keep pace at No.18/21 Indiana as the Hoosiers earned a 96-72 victory on Tuesday night, Dec. 20, at Assembly Hall.
Â
Mackinnon went 6-of-11 to lead three Elon (2-11) players in double figures. The Brisbane, Australia, native also led the maroon and gold with six rebounds.
Sean Halloran had 15 points and six assists while
Zac Ervin contributed with 12 points off the bench.
Â
Indiana's Race Thompson led five players in double digits for the Hoosiers (9-3) with his 18 points while having a double-double with 11 rebounds. Overall, the Hoosiers shot 58 percent from the field in the game.

THE RUNDOWN
• The Phoenix jumped out early to a 4-0 lead after made baskets by Mackinnon and
Sam Sherry, but the Hoosiers came back with a 10-2 run to take a 10-6 advantage into the first media timeout.
• The Hoosiers expanded their lead to seven, 13-6, after a three-pointer by Tamar Bates with 14:50 on the first half clock, but Halloran cut that disadvantage to four on a three-pointer of his own.
• Indiana took an eight-point lead, 17-9, with 13:12 left in the first period, but a 7-2 run by the Phoenix brought the maroon and gold within three after a triple by Sherry to make the score 19-16.
• Both teams traded baskets over the next three-plus minutes with the Phoenix going 3-of-3 from downtown. Elon made it a two-point game, 27-25, after Ervin's triple with 7:08 remaining in the first.
• An ensuing 10-2 run by the Hoosiers gave Indiana a 10-point lead, 37-27, after a dunk by Race Thompson with 3:58 left in the opening half. After a
John Bowen III layup made it an eight-point game, 37-29, the Hoosiers scored 10 unanswered for the rest of the half to head into the break up 47-29.
• Elon scored the first points of the second half with field goals from Sherry and Halloran, but Thompson responded with six straight points to give Indiana a 20-point cushion, 53-33, with 17:30 left in the game.
• The closest the Phoenix got in the second half came at the 15-minute mark after a layup by
LA Pratt made it a 15-point game, 55-40. A 10-0 run by the Hoosiers ballooned their lead to 25, 65-40, as Indiana never fell below a 22-point margin to advance to the 96-72 win.

NOTES
• Mackinnon's 19 points were the most for an Elon freshman against a ranked opponent since
Hunter Woods had 18 at #5 North Carolina in 2019. It's also the second-highest point total that a freshman has scored against the Hoosiers this season. Kansas' Gradey Dick had 20 against Indiana on Dec. 17.
• Elon had its second-best shooting performance of the season against the Hoosiers, hitting 47.2 percent of its shots. The maroon and gold also shot well from three-point range, hitting 10-of-24 at 41.7 percent.
• Halloran added three steals to his stat line to increase his season total to 29. The Orlando, Fla., native has 10 steals in his past three games.
• Sophomore
RJ Noord Jr. had three steals off the bench for a new career-high in that category.
